Prosthetic joint replacement for long bone metastases: analysis of 154 cases
F Camnasio1, C Scotti, G M Peretti
1Department of Orthopaedics and Traumatology, San Raffaele Scientific Institute, Via Olgettina 60, 20132 Milan, Italy. camnasio.francesco@hsr.it
Archives of Orthopaedic and Trauma Surgery
|October 9, 2007
Summary
Prosthetic replacement for bone metastases offers improved quality of life and limb function. This surgical approach can enhance survival rates in selected patients with metastatic bone disease.
Area of Science:
- Orthopedic Oncology
- Skeletal Metastasis Management
- Prosthetic Reconstruction
Background:
- Metastatic bone disease is a common skeletal malignancy in adults, often treated palliatively.
- Treatment aims to control pain and prevent pathological fractures.
- Surgical resection of single bone metastases can improve survival in select cases.
Observation:
- A retrospective review of 154 patients (95 female, 59 male) treated with prosthesis for metastatic bone disease.
- Lower limb involvement (117 cases) was more common than upper limb (37 cases).
- Breast and renal carcinoma were the predominant primary sites (66%).
Findings:
- Follow-up ranged from 6 months to 12 years (median 26 months).
- One, two, and five-year survival rates were 69.5%, 44.8%, and 19.5%, respectively.
- Good or excellent functional results were achieved in 73.8% (proximal femur), 50% (knee), and 30.6% (proximal humerus).
Implications:
- Prosthetic replacement provides satisfactory results with low complication rates.
- Definitive treatment and fracture prevention improve quality of life and reduce local recurrence.
- Radical surgical intervention with prosthetics can enhance life expectancy and limb functionality.
